In our taking part in the communication process, the environment, or the setting
where it is taking place is of prime importance to be given attention. The setting in the
communication process is what is referred to as the context. Speech context refers to the
situation or environment and the circumstances in which communication occurs. It may
be formal or informal, personal, or impersonal depending on the relationship of the
communicators and the context. It has two types namely intrapersonal and interpersonal
communication. Under interpersonal are the dyad, small group, public, and mass
communication.

One cannot really communicate effectively with the outside world, unless one
masters the art of communicating effectively with oneself. In that sense, intrapersonal
communication is a necessary precondition for effective interpersonal communication.
Good communication depends upon positive outlook. Self-talk prepares the ground for
this.
Those who talk to themselves are not necessarily crazy or mad. They are those
who make effective use of yet another dimension of communication. Before making an
important speech or attending a crucial meeting or responding to a provocative situation,
you may take time off to talk to yourself, strengthen your resolve to exercise restraint and
eschew anger or sarcasm.
To quote Abraham Lincoln, “When I am getting ready to reason with a man, I spend
one-third of my time thinking about myself and what I am going to say and two-thirds
about him and what he is going to say.”
Intrapersonal communication, used effectively, provides the right balance,
orientation and frame of judgement in communicating with the outside world.

INTRAPERSONAL
The message is made up of your thoughts and feelings. The channel is your brain
which processes what you are thinking and feeling. There is feedback in the sense that
as you talk to yourself, you discard certain ideas and replace them with others. (Hybels
and Weaver, 2012, p.16)

Small Group Communication
Small Group
✓ It refers to communication that
involves at least three but not
more than twelve people
engaging in a face-to-face
interaction to achieve a desired
goal. In this type of
communication, all participants
can freely share ideas in a loose
and open discussion.
Individual group members may take on task roles (those that help the group
accomplish a task), maintenance roles (those which influence the group’s social
atmosphere) or individual roles (those which put individual goals above group goals).

BICOLANO: MAPAGPADANGAT DANGAN MAPANUNLOG
By Jesilyn Kaye Arimado
“If I were to live my life again and be privileged to choose my family roots, I would
rather remain to be a Bicolana.”
Bicol region is the most congenial of the Philippine territory, for the mildness and
docility of its character and for the temperance of their customs. Bicolanos are friendly,
sociable and fond of social dealings and festivals. It is also echoed that they are
handsome and beautiful individuals, having the competence and confidence to rule the
corner of the world. They are resourceful in harnessing every resource given to them and
making it more productive.
Friends, lend me your ears. This I am telling you, outer beauty is what the eyes
can see, while inner beauty is what the heart sees. And our hearts and souls speak of our
culture. “Mapagpadangat- loving; mapanunlog- mapagmalasakit”, these are the best
virtues of the Bicolanos. With these two good traits, we Bicolanos have sculpted a name
of our own in the different areas of achievement. Another significant trait of a Bicolano is
his sociability and warm friendship. Bicolanos are rated best in friendliness.
In politics, several Bicolanos have shared towards the shaping and exercise of
good governance and democracy. The late Jessie Robredo, the icon of good governance
and Governor Joey Salceda, who fathers the climate change adaptation by strongly
implementing the Disaster Risk Reduction Management program in the Province of Albay
with the goal of producing a zero casualty in times of disasters are two of the witty minds
Bicol region has ever produced. Why has Robredo been honored and venerated by his
people? Why does Salceda continuously love and serve his people? They are all
because, Bicolano traits are deeply rooted in them.
In the entertainment world, how many Bicolano artists have showed their prowess
in acting, dancing and singing and have excelled and considered icons in their own fields?
A lot to mention, Celia, Rodriguez, Gary Valenciano, Jericho Rosales, and Roderick
Paulate are only a few of them. Oh, I almost forget, Nora Aunor, the Superstar, the
undeclared national artist. Why have they remained for decades in their fields? It’s
because of the most distinctive and visible evidence of the exercise of their strong passion
towards their work.
In pageantry, with great pride, we say that Bicol region has produced beauty titlists
several times. The late Melody Gersbach, Yvette Marie Santiago, and Precious Lara
Quigaman, are Philippine representatives to international beauty stints. Even Ms. World-
Philippines Valerie Weighman has also declared her Bicolano roots. Their love and
passion to their craft are a part of our culture. Winning is loving what one does, bagging
an award is loving and caring for the country. And the amazing personalities that they
possess are a product of Bicol culture.
Relationship? Bicolanos are very romantic people. We are very expressive that
whatever we feel, we always do it in our own simplest ways. If one is looking for a love
partner, the Bicolanos definitely are a good choice. The right attitude and sunny
disposition towards natural calamities are also identifiable among Bicolanos. Such identity
can be associated to the character of being resilient, that despite of the different
challenges that life offers, we recover and stand from where we have fallen. Accordingly,
Bicolanos are deeply religious people. The religiosity itself is an interesting phenomenon,
the flowering peculiar expressions of our faith.
17
Friends, I am a Bicolana and I am very proud of my identity and heritage. This very
contest will certainly encourage everyone to appreciate, to have social involvement with
our cultural heritage identity and serve as a tool in strengthening Bicol pride. As what
Mahatma Gandhi said, “A nation’s culture resides in the hearts and souls of its people.”

Public speaking refers to communication that requires you to deliver or send the
message before or in front of a group. It is the process or act of performing a speech to a
live audience. It is usually done before a large audience, like in school, the workplace and
even in our personal lives. The benefits of knowing how to communicate to an audience
include sharpening critical thinking and verbal/non-verbal communication skills. “In public
communication, unlike in interpersonal and small group, the channels are more
exaggerated. The voice is louder and the gestures are more expansive because the
audience is bigger. The speaker might use additional visual channels such as slides or a
Power Point presentation.” ( Hybels & Weaver, 2012, p.19)
Example:
a. You deliver a graduation speech to your batch.
b. You participate in a declamation, oratorical, or debate contest
watched by a number of people.
A public speaker has three primary goals when delivering a speech: to inform, to
convince and to persuade his audience. Public speaking is commonly understood as
formal, face-to-face, speaking of a single person to a group of listeners. However, due to
its evolution, it is viewed as any form of speaking (formally and informally) between an
audience and the speaker.

Media are the communication outlets or tools used to store and deliver information
or data. The term refers to components of the mass media communications industry, such
as print media, publishing, the news media, photography, cinema, broadcasting, and
advertising.
